About The Position

We are looking for a Staff Accountant who is a collaborative team member, communicates effectively with colleagues, thrives in a dynamic environment, and is eager to take on challenges and contribute to Regeneron's growth. This position will perform accounting duties primarily within the Product Revenue and SG&A expense areas. Responsibilities include timely completion of activities within the monthly and quarterly close process, such as recording journal entries and preparing revenue, expense, and balance sheet account analyses. This is a highly visible role that works closely with Accounting, Finance, Commercial, Trade, and other departments to gather information, prepare schedules, and ensure accurate accounting for assigned areas.

Responsibilities

  • Perform Product Revenue accounting activities, including journal entries for sales, gross‑to‑net deductions, and receivables; balance sheet reconciliations; and detailed trend analysis of product sales‑related deductions
  • Prepare SG&A expense schedules and balance sheet account reconciliations for assigned areas
  • Partner with Finance to ensure completeness and accuracy of accruals and reclasses
  • Ensure compliance with the Company’s Prepaid Expense Accounting Policy and other relevant accounting policies
  • Perform fluctuation analyses and prepare variance explanations for Management
  • Maintain knowledge of and compliance with Company accounting policies and internal controls
  • Support compliance with Sarbanes‑Oxley (SOX) requirements, including maintaining documentation and supporting control execution
  • Assist with internal and external audit requests, as needed
  • Support cross‑functional requests and initiatives related to areas of responsibility
  • Participate in the Oracle Fusion Cloud Financials ERP implementation, including user acceptance testing (UAT) and updates to process documentation and workpapers
  • Assist with special projects, analyses, and process improvement initiatives, as needed
